👶 Birth Records

Birth Certificates in Dumont

Dumont residents obtain birth certificates through the Bergen County Clerk’s Office at 1 Bergen County Plaza in Hackensack. Families with children born at Holy Name Medical Center in Teaneck, Hackensack University Medical Center, or other regional hospitals require certified copies for school registration at Dumont’s excellent public schools, passport applications for international travel, and college enrollment. New Jersey maintains birth records from 1878 forward, with expedited processing available for urgent requests from busy commuter families.

Requirements

Valid government ID, payment, proof of relationship to person named on certificate

💵 Fee: Varies by county, typically $15-25 for first copy

Who Can Request

The person named on the certificate, their parent/legal guardian, spouse, child, grandparent, sibling, or authorized legal representative with proper documentation.

💍 Marriage Records

Marriage Licenses in Dumont

Couples planning weddings at Dumont’s scenic venues or elegant celebrations at nearby establishments obtain marriage licenses from Bergen County offices in Hackensack. New Jersey requires a 72-hour waiting period, giving couples time to finalize details for receptions at local venues or destination celebrations. Many Dumont couples choose the historic train station area or Veterans Park for memorable ceremonies.

Requirements

Both parties present with valid ID, certified copies of divorce decrees if previously married

🕊️ Death Records

Death Certificates in Dumont

Death certificates for Dumont residents are processed through Bergen County’s modern records system in Hackensack. These documents are crucial for insurance claims, Social Security benefits, and estate administration. The county’s efficient processing helps families during difficult times in this caring community known for strong neighborhood support.

Requirements

Valid ID, proof of relationship or legal authority

💵 Fee: Typically $15-25 per copy

Who Can Request

Spouse, parent, child, sibling, grandparent, legal representative of the estate, funeral director, or anyone with a documented legal or personal interest.

⚖️ Divorce Records

Divorce Decrees in Dumont

Divorce proceedings for Dumont residents are handled through Bergen County Superior Court in Hackensack. Certified copies of final decrees are essential for remarriage applications, property transfers, and child custody arrangements. The court’s comprehensive records system ensures efficient service for residents throughout Bergen County’s diverse municipalities.

Requirements

Valid ID, case number helpful

📋 Ordering Process

How to Order in Dumont

The Bergen County Clerk’s Office at 1 Bergen County Plaza in Hackensack operates Monday through Friday, 8:30 AM to 4:30 PM. From Dumont, take Route 4 east or local roads through Teaneck to reach the government complex. Parking is available in the county garage with convenient access to the vital records department. The office accepts cash, money orders, certified checks, and credit cards for efficient service.

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about certificates in Dumont, New Jersey

Where can I park when visiting the Bergen County office from Dumont?

The Bergen County Plaza at 1 Bergen County Plaza has a multi-level parking garage with convenient access to the clerk’s office. Parking fees may apply, so bring quarters or use the automated payment system available in the garage.

Can I take public transportation from Dumont to get my certificates?

Yes, NJ Transit buses connect Dumont to Hackensack. The #144 and #171 bus routes serve this area, though driving may be more convenient given the location of the Bergen County offices and available parking.

How long does it take to drive from Dumont to the county office?

The drive from Dumont to the Bergen County Clerk’s Office typically takes 10-15 minutes via Route 4 or local roads through Teaneck, depending on traffic conditions. Rush hour traffic may extend travel time.

Are there any expedited services available in Bergen County?

Bergen County offers expedited processing for urgent requests. Contact the clerk’s office directly to discuss rush service options and additional fees for same-day or next-day certificate processing from their Hackensack location.

What’s the best time to visit to avoid long waits?

Mid-morning on Tuesday through Thursday typically has shorter wait times at the Bergen County office. Avoid Monday mornings and Friday afternoons when possible, as these tend to be the busiest periods.

Can I order certificates online instead of visiting Hackensack?

Bergen County may offer online ordering services for certain vital records. Check their official website for current online options and processing times, which can be convenient for busy Dumont residents and commuters.

Do I need an appointment at the Bergen County Clerk’s office?

Generally, no appointment is required for vital records services. The office operates on a walk-in basis during business hours from 8:30 AM to 4:30 PM, Monday through Friday.

What if I need a certificate from another New Jersey county?

For vital records from other New Jersey counties, you’ll need to contact that specific county’s clerk office directly. Each county maintains its own vital records, though some services may be available through the state’s online system.

Can someone else pick up my certificate in Bergen County?

Third parties can obtain certificates with proper authorization. They’ll need notarized permission from you, their own valid identification, and must meet New Jersey’s relationship requirements for accessing vital records.

What forms of payment are accepted in Hackensack?

The Bergen County Clerk’s office accepts cash, money orders, certified checks, and major credit cards. Having multiple payment options makes transactions convenient for Dumont residents visiting the office.
